NOAA seeks sources for mariner support services for its fleet.
The National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ration (NOAA) is seeking sources for contract mariner support services to provide qualified U.S. merchant mariners for NOAA's Office of Marine and Aviation Operations (OMAO) fleet. The contractor will supply licensed and unlicensed mariners to crew NOAA vessels, including deck officers, engineers, and support personnel. Requirements include compliance with U.S. Coast Guard regulations, STCW certification, and relevant experience on ocean-going vessels. The contract is expected to be a multi-year, indefinite-delivery/indefinite-quantity (IDIQ) arrangement with task orders. This is a sources sought notice for market research; no solicitation is currently issued.
